WebIonization energy is the amount of energy necessary to remove an electron from an atom. The ionization energy tends to increase from left to right across the periodic table because of the increase number of protons in the nucleus of the atom. http://www.adichemistry.com/jee/qb/periodic-table/1/q1.html WebThe pressure of partially ionized hydrogen gas is simply Pg = (nH +ne)kT = (1+x) k H ρT. (i.6) The internal energy should now include not only kinetic, but also ionization energy: Ug = 1.5(nH +ne)kT +neχ = 1.5P +x χ H ρ. (i.7) In these equations the degree of ionization should be treated as a function of density and tem-perature, x(ρ,T). Since Nitrogen is half filled coz it has 3 electrons out of 6 electrons that can be occupied in p orbital it has higher ionization energy compared to that of oxygen. Half filled and full filled orbtials usually tend to show higher ionization energy . Thus the noble gas elements have high ionization energy. The first molar ionization energy applies to the neutral atoms. The second, third, etc., molar ionization energy applies to the further removal of an electron from a singly, doubly, …

WebThe ionization energy is the quantity of energy that an isolated, gaseous atom in the ground electronic state must absorb to discharge an electron, resulting in a cation.
